PENGEMBANGAN SISTEM INFORMASI SIMPAN PINJAM DI
KOPERASI KARYAWAN PRIMANTARA
SKRIPSI
Diajukan untuk memenuhi salah satu syarat kelulusan pada Program Studi Strata I pada Jurusan Manajemen Informatika
Oleh :
Linda Julianti 1.05.05.059
JURUSAN MANAJEMEN INFORMATIKA
FAKULTAS TEKNIK DAN ILMU KOMPUTER
UNIVERSITAS KOMPUTER INDONESIA
BANDUNG
vi
D A F T A R I S I
LEMBAR PENGESAHAN
LEMBAR PERNYATAAN KEASLIAN
ABSTRAK ... i
ABSTRACT ... ii
KATA PENGANTAR ... iii
DAFTAR ISI ... vi
DAFTAR GAMBAR ... xi
DAFTAR TABEL ... xiii
DAFTAR SIMBOL ... xiv
BAB I PENDAHULUAN 1.1. Latar Belakang Penelitian ... 1
1.2. Identifikasi dan Rumusan Masalah ... 3
a. Identifikasi Masalah ... 3
b. Rumusan Masalah ... 4
1.3. Maksud dan Tujuan Penelitian ... 5
a. Maksud Penelitian ... 5
b. Tujuan Penelitian ... 5
1.4. Kegunaan Penelitian... 6
a. Kegunaan Praktis ... 6
vii
1.5. Batasan Masalah... 6
1.6. Lokasi dan Waktu Penelitian ... 7
BAB II LANDASAN TEORI 2.1. Pengertian Sistem ... 9
2.1.1. Elemen Sistem ... 9
2.1.2. Klasifikasi Sistem... 11
2.2. Pengertian Informasi ... 12
2.2.1. Karakteristik Informasi ... 13
2.3. Konsep Sistem Informasi ... 16
2.4. Konsep Pengembangan Sistem ... 17
2.5. Koperasi ... 19
2.5.1. Pengertian Koperasi ... 19
2.5.2. Tujuan dan fungsi Koperasi ... 21
2.5.3. Modal koperasi ... 21
2.5.4. Azas dan Prinsip Koperasi ... 23
2.5.5. Pengertian Koperasi simpan Pinjam ... 24
2.6. Arsitektur Jaringan ... 25
2.6.1. Jenis-jenis Jaringan Komputer ... 26
2.6.2. Topologi Jaringan... 26
2.6.3. Metode Client Server ... 30
2.7. Perangkat Lunak Pendukung... 31
2.8. Alat Bantu Pemodelan... 32
2.8.1. Unified Modeling Language (UML) ... 33
viii
BAB III OBJEK DAN METODE PENELITIAN
3.1. Objek Penelitian ... 38
3.1.1. Sejarah Singkat Perusahaan ... 38
3.1.2. Misi dan Tujuan Perusahaan ... 39
3.1.3. Kegiatan Unit Simpan Pinjam Koperasi Karyawan Primantara ... 40
3.1.4. Struktur Organisasi Perusahaan ... 42
3.1.5. Deskripsi Tugas ... 43
3.2. Metode Penelitian... 48
3.2.1. Desain Penelitian ... 48
3.2.2. Jenis dan Metode Pengunpulan Data 3.2.2.1. Sumber Data Primer ... 49
3.2.2.2. Sumber Data Sekunder ... 50
3.2.3. Metode Pendekatan dan Pengembangan Sistem 3.2.3.1. Metode Pendekatan Sistem ... 50
3.2.3.2. Metode Pengembangan Sistem ... 51
3.2.3.3. Alat Bantu Analisis dan Perancangan ... 52
3.2.4. Pengujian Sistem ... 54
BAB IV ANALISIS DAN PERANCANGAN SISTEM 4.1. Analisis Sistem yang Sedang Berjalan ... 57
4.1.1. Analisis Prosedur yang Sedang Berjalan ... 57
4.1.2.1. Use Case Diagram Sistem yang sedang Berjalan ... 59
ix
4.1.3. Evaluasi Sistem yang Sedang Berjalan ... 63
4.2. Perancangan Sistem ... 64
4.2.1. Tujuan Perancangan Sistem ... 64
4.2.2. Gambaran Umum Sistem yang diusulkan ... 65
4.2.3. Perancangan Prosedur system yang diusulkan ... 66
4.2.3.1. Use Case Diagram Dan Deksripsi Skenario ... 68
4.2.3.2. Sequence Diagram ... 71
4.2.3.3. Collaboration Diagram ... 73
4.2.3.4. Componenet Diagram... 75
4.2.3.5. Deployment Diagram ... 75
4.2.3.6. Class Diagram ... 77
4.2.4. Perancangan Antar Muka ... 77
4.2.4.1. Perancangan Input ... 78
4.2.4.2. Perancangan Output ... 84
BAB V IMPLEMENTASI DAN PENGUJIAN SISTEM 5.1. Implementasi ... 88
5.1.1. Batasan Implementasi ... 88
5.1.2. Implementasi Perangkat Lunak ... 89
5.1.3. Implementasi Perangkat Keras ... 89
5.1.4. Implementasi Basis Data ... 90
5.1.5. Implementasi Antar Muka ... 92
x
5.1.6. Penggunaan Program ... 98
5.2. Pengujian ... 108
5.2.1. Rencana Pengujian ... 108
5.2.2. Kasus dan Hasil Pengujian ... 109
5.2.3. Kesimpulan Hasil Pengujian ... 111
BAB VI KESIMPULAN DAN SARAN 6.1. Kesimpulan ... 112
6.2. Saran ... 112
DAFTAR PUSTAKA
1
BAB I
PENDAHULUAN
1.1. Latar Belakang
Seiring dengan semakin ketatnya persaingan dalam dunia bisnis dan
perkembangan teknologi informasi yang semakin pesat, kinerja dari karyawan
harus ditingkatkan guna meningkatkan kualitas dari perusahaan. Salah satu
kunci keberhasilan perusahaan sangat bergantung dari sumber daya manusia
yang dapat memberikan dedikasi penuh terhadap perusahaan.
Guna meningkatkan kinerja karyawan dalam menjalankan
pekerjaannya, perusahan-perusahaan besar maupun kecil sangat
memperhatikan kesejahteraan seluruh karyawan, hal ini dicerminkan salah
satunya dengan menyediakan koperasi karyawan yang bersifat mandiri namun
tetap dalam pengawasan perusahaan.
Koperasi merupakan badan usaha yang beranggotakan orang-orang
atau badan hukum koperasi dengan melandaskan kegiatannya berdasarkan
prinsip koperasi sekaligus sebagai gerakan ekonomi rakyat yang berdasarkan
asas kekeluargaan. Koperasi bertujuan untuk menyejahterakan anggotanya.
Umumnya koperasi dikendalikan secara bersama oleh seluruh
anggotanya, di mana setiap anggota memiliki hak suara yang sama dalam
setiap keputusan yang diambil koperasi. Pembagian keuntungan koperasi
(biasa disebut Sisa Hasil Usaha atau SHU) biasanya dihitung berdasarkan
2
pembagian laba berdasarkan besar transaksi penjualan/pinjaman uang dan
besar iuran wajib yang dilakukan oleh anggota.
Koperasi Karyawan Primantara adalah koperasi yang berada dalam
lingkungan perusahaan PT. Gizindo Prima Nusantara. Jenis dari koperasi
karyawan primantara ini adalah koperasi simpan pinjam dan koperasi
konsumen. Hampir seluruh karyawan telah menjadi anggota koperasi,
sehingga data anggota yang melakukan proses penyimpanan dan peminjaman
pun semakin banyak. Dan dikarenakan koperasi menawarkan beberapa jenis
pinjaman, maka antusias anggota semakin meningkat .
Dalam proses mengumpulkan, menyimpan dan mengolah data
sehingga menghasilkan informasi yang membantu koperasi dalam
perencanaan dan pengambilan keputusan yang efektif, sebuah sistem yang
terkomputerisasi sangatlah dibutuhkan. Saat ini koperasi telah mengalami
perubahan besar dalam proses pengolahan data yang menggunakan sistem
yang terkomputerisasi dan terintegrasi. Dengan data yang terintegrasi
memudahakan pihak pengelola dalam mengelola data transaksi anggota.
Namun dalam perjalanannya masih terdapat beberapa proses yang
dikerjakan menggunakan program aplikasi excel, khususnya dalam proses
pembuatan laporan tahunan yang akan sangat berpengaruh terhadap rencana
koperasi ke depannya. Proses penyimpanan data-data transaksi masih terpisah
tiap bulannya belum terintegrasi secara penuh, sehingga mengalami kesulitan
untuk mengetahui laporan beberapa bulan sekaligus. Hal ini mengakibatkan
3
harus dilakukan dengan cara memindahkan data satu persatu perbulan sampai
mendapatkan laporan bulan-bulan yang diinginkan.
Proses tersebut membutuhkan keberadaan pengolahan data yang
terkomputerisasi dan terintegtasi secara penuh, sehingga dapat menjadi sebuah
informasi. Pengolahan data yang terkomputerisasi dapat memberikan manfaat
dan kegunaan dalam kinerja administrasi koperasi, dikarenakan pengolahan
data yang cepat dan akurat serta dapat bekerja dengan baik dalam skala data
yang besar. Selain itu, tampilan dan fungsi dari program aplikasi yang akan
dikembangkan, dapat lebih mudah digunakan user dengan program berbasis
visual.
Untuk mengetahui data transaksinya, anggota harus bertanya secara
langsung kepada bagian administrasi. Dan hal tersebut membutuhkan waktu
yang tidak sedikit.
Berdasarkan uraian diatas, maka akan dilakukan pengembangan sistem
inforamsi berbasiskan client server yaitu dengan judul : “
PENGEMBANGAN SISTEM INFORMASI SIMPAN PINJAM DI
KOPKAR PRIMANTARA “.
1.2 Identifikasi Masalah dan Rumusan Masalah
a. Identifikasi Masalah
Mengidentifikasi dan menganalisis masalah yang terdapat dalam
sistem informasi simpan pinjam yang sedang berjalan di koperasi karyawan,
4
data-data dalam setiap proses layanan berbeda yang ada, pengolahan data
hingga menjadi sebuah informasi yang dapat disajikan dan output yang
dihasilkan , form-form yang harus diisi dan laporan berdasarkan data yang
masuk dan keluar. Maka berdasarkan latar belakang di atas identifikasi
masalahnya sebagai berikut :
1. Proses pembuatan laporan transaksi untuk satu tahun dilakukan dengan
menggabungkan data dari rekap transaksi tiap bulannya menggunakan
program aplikasi excel, sehingga waktu kerja menjadi kurang efektif.
2. Dikarenakan proses masih dikerjakan dengan menggunakan aplikasi excel,
memungkinkan ada kesalahan penginputan yang mengakibatkan kesalahan
dalam hasil akhir.
3. Dalam program yang ada, satu kali proses hanya dapat melihat atau
melakukan satu bulan yang telah dipilih ketika membuka program aplikasi
pertama kali, maka membutuhkan waktu ketika ingin membuka data bulan
lainnya.
b. Rumusan Masalah
Adapun rumusan masalahnya sebagai berikut :
1. Bagaimana sistem informasi simpan pinjam saat ini di Koperasi
Karyawan Primantara
2. Bagaimana pengembangan sistem informasi simpan pinjam di koperasi
Karyawan Primantara
3. Bagaimana implementasi pengembangan Sistem Informasi Simpan Pinjam
5
4. Bagaimana pengujian Pengembangan Sistem Informasi Simpan Pinjam di
Koperasi Karyawan Primantara.
1.3. Maksud dan Tujuan
a. Maksud Penelitian
Maksud dari penelitian ini adalah diharapkan dapat membantu lebih
mengefektifkan waktu pada aktifitas koperasi karyawan primantara pada
bidang simpan pinjam dalam proses pengolahan data yang sudah ada
sehingga menjadi informasi yang tepat, cepat dan akurat.
b. Tujuan Penelitian
Berdasarkan rumusan masalah yang telah dikemukakan, maka tujuan
dari penelitian ini adalah :
1. Untuk mengetahui sistem informasi simpan pinjam di Koperasi
Karyawan Primantara
2. Untuk membuat pengembangan sistem informasi simpan pinjam di
Koperasi Karyawan Primantara yang asalnya menggunakan program
aplikasi berbasis dos dikembangkan menjadi program aplikasi berbasis
visual.
3. Untuk mengimplementasi pengembangan sistem informasi simpan pinjam
di Koperasi Karyawan Primantara.
4. Untuk melakukan pengujian pengembangan system informasi simpan
6
1.4. Kegunaan Penelitian
Kegunaan yang akan didapat dari penelitian ini adalah kegunaan
praktis dan akademis, yaitu:
1.4.1. Kegunaan Praktis
Kegunaan Praktis yaitu untuk koperasi karyawan primantara terkait
sendiri diharapkan dapat membantu pekerjaan dalam meningkatkan
kinerja dan efektifitas kerja dan waktu pelaku.
1.4.2. Kegunaan Akademis
Kegunaan Akademis yang akan didapatkan dari penelitian ini adalah
diantaranya :
a. memberi masukan terhadap bidang keilmuan manajemen informatika
tentang sistem informasi simpan pinjam yang menjadi objek yang
dikaji dalam penelitian ini;
b. untuk mahasiswa sendiri dapat mengaplikasikan ilmu manajemen
informatika yang telah didapatkan di universitas;
c. Dapat berguna sebagai referensi bagi peneliti lain yang melakukan
penelitian dengan kajian yang sama dan untuk masyarakat umumnya.
1.5. Batasan Masalah
Dilihat dari sistem dan program aplikasi yang ada, maka batasan
7
1. Pengolahan data anggota koperasi dan informasi yang meliputi input
data pendaftaran anggota baru dan laporan keseluruhan data anggota.
2. Pengolahan data transaksi yang dilakukan anggota, dalam hal ini
proses beberapa jenis peminjaman ataupun penyimpanan. Beserta
laporan transaksi maupun pembayaran transaksi.
3. Melihat dari jenis simpanan dan pinjaman pada sistem yang berjalan
dimana terdapat beberapa layanan simpan pinjam yang diberikan
koperasi, maka untuk pembahasan ini dibatasi hanya pada :
a. Untuk simpanan, jenisnya : Tabungan Berjangka 1 dan Tabungan
Berjangka 2.
b. Untuk pinjaman, jenisnya : Lunak, Komputer dan Multiguna
1.6. Lokasi dan Waktu Penelitian
c. Lokasi Penelitian
Penelitian dilakukan di Koperasi Karyawan Primantara dalam
kawasan Factory PT. GIZINDO PRIMANUSANTARA , Jl. Raya
Caringin No. 353 Padalarang 40553, telp (022) 6866592 (022)6809612.
d. Waktu Penelitian
Penelitian dilaksanakan mulai pada tanggal 27 januari sampai
tanggal 27 februari 2009, dengan waktu dan kegiatan yang telah
8
Tabel 1.1 Rencana waktu penyelesaian
112
BAB VI
KESIMPULAN DAN SARAN
6.1. Kesimpulan
Pembangunan Sistem Informasi Simpan Pinjam di Koperasi Karyawan
Primantara ini merupakan pengembangan dari sistem informasi yang sudah ada.
Maka dari hasil pembahasan sebelumnya dapat disimpulkan bahwa:
1. Dengan adanya sistem basis data yang terintegrasi dalam pengembangan
sistem informasi ini, maka dalam proses pengolahan data pendaftaran
maupun transaksi-transaksi yang dilakukan anggota dapat dilakukan
dengan cepat.
2. Dengan diterapkannya Sistem Informasi Simpan Pinjam yang berbasis
client server ini akan memberikan kemudahaan :
a) bagi karyawan yang akan melakukan pendaftaran sebagai anggota.
b) Bagi anggota dalam melakukan transaksi pemyimpanan ataupun
peminjaman dan dapat mengetahui data pembayaran yang telah
dilakukan.
3. Dalam proses pengolahan data simpan pinjam ini, data yang tersimpan
teratur dan akan memudahkan pengelola dalam proses pembuatan
113
6.2. Saran
Berdasarkan dari proses pengembangan yang telah dibangun, dan dilihat
dari besarnya kebutuhan informasi dalam setiap proses bisnis, maka beberapa
saran yang dapat diusulkan, yaitu :
1. Untuk ke depannya diharapkan Sistem Informasi ini dikembangkan lagi,
dengan penambahan fungsi untuk laporan akuntansi, yang dapat lebih
membantu kegiatan administrasi.
2. Pengembangan perangkat lunak ini tidak hanya terbatas pada kegiatan
simpan pinjam saja, tetapi untuk semua aktifitas yang terdapat di Koperasi
Karyawan Primantara.
3. Sistem informasi Simpan Pinjam ini dapat dikembangkan lagi dengan sistem
yang berbasiskan internet . sehingga aplikasi dapat diakses dengan mudah
oleh anggota yang berada di luar daerah.
4. Pemeliharaan terhadap sistem yang telah dibuat sangatlah dibutuhkan, agar
sistem tetap berjalan dengan baik dikarenakan perkembangan waktu dan
kebuthan dengan cara melakukan perbaikan jika aplikasi program tersebut
DAFTAR PUSTAKA
Melwin Syafrizal, Pengantar Jaringan computer,. Yogyakarta, ANDI Yogyakarta, 2005
Martin Fowler, UML DIstilled Edisi 3 Panduan Singkat Bahasa Pemodelan Objek Standar,. Yogyakarta, Andi Yogyakarta, 2005
Jogiyanto, HM. Analisis dan Desain Sistem Informasi. ANDI Yogyakarta, Yogyakarta. 2005.
Firdaus, SQL Server dengan Visual Basic 6, Palembang, Maxikom, 2006
adi nugroho, rational Rose untuk Pemodelan Berorientasi Objek,. Bandung, informatika, 2005
Abdul kadir, Pengenalan Sistem informasi,. Yogyakarta, ANDI Yogyakarta, 2003
www.smecda.com/Files/infosmecda/misc/Koperasi_Iskandar.pdf
http://www.umlforstudents.blogspot.com/
http://lumbung-software.blogspot.com/2007/09/sistem-informasi-koperasi-simpan-pinjam.html
http://iwanketch.wordpress.com/2008/04/20/pengertian-tentang-koperasi/
http://id.wikipedia.org/wiki/UML
http://id.wikipedia.org/wiki/Koperasi
dosen.amikom.ac.id/downloads/materi/TESTINPERANGKALUNAK.doc